It is infinitely better than your data just suddenly being deleted before you had a chance to get it. At least you get to decide if retrieving it is worth the cost. Also, you can "pay" for Glacier using time/patience because you can download 1gb/mo for free.
All that said I don't think Glacier is set up to deal with a situation where one party inserts a ton of data owned by many other parties, so this is all very theoretical, but IMO it would be great to have something like this.